Abstract

PURPOSE:To shorten the commodity discharge time and the noise generation time required for commodity discharging by delivering the commodity, which is received on a reception part, to a commodity reception table to move it during the rise of the commodity reception table. CONSTITUTION:A reception part 2A which receives the commodity from a commodity storage part 1 is provided, and a moving mechanism 2B is provided which uses the vertical carrying force of a vertical carrying mechanism part 4 during the rise of a commodity reception table 4a from the commodity holding position to deliver the commodity on the reception part 2A to the commodity reception table 4a and moves it. Consequently, the commodity reception table 4a is raised to surely deliver the commodity to the commodity reception base 4a immediately when the commodity is discharged from the commodity storage part 1. Thus, the commodity discharge time is shortened, and the noise generation time for commodity discharge is shortened.

[Detailed Description of the Invention] [Industrial Application Field] The present invention provides a plurality of product storage sections arranged in parallel, and products that are selectively dispensed from the lower part of these product storage sections. a horizontal conveyance mechanism section that conveys horizontally in the side-by-side direction; and a horizontal conveyance mechanism section that receives the products horizontally conveyed by the horizontal conveyance mechanism section at a product receiving stand located at a product standby position and places the products above the delivery position of the product storage section. The present invention relates to a product conveyance device for a vending machine, which is provided with a vertical conveyance mechanism section that conveys the product to a formed outlet.

In this type of vending machine, as previously proposed by the applicant, for example, a chain conveyor is disposed below the product storage section to transport the products to be dispensed laterally in the direction in which the product storage sections are arranged side by side. be. In this case, a predetermined product is selected by the purchaser pressing a selection button, and when the predetermined product is dispensed from the product storage section, the electric motor that drives the chain conveyor is activated to dispense the product. Transfer the product sideways.

After the product is delivered to the product holder at the product standby position, the product holder is raised to the product delivery port and the product is dispensed.

However, according to the above conventional configuration, from the point where the product selected by the purchaser is taken out from below the product storage section until the product is delivered to the product holder by the drive of the chain conveyor, the product holder is The product must be stopped at the product standby position, and there is a problem in that the product delivery time becomes longer by the time the product holder is stopped.

In addition, since a chain conveyor is used as a means to transfer the products taken out from the bottom of the product storage section to the product receiving tray,
In addition to the noise generated when the product pedestal is raised and lowered, there is also noise caused by the drive of the chain conveyor before the product pedestal is raised and lowered, so noise is generated from the time the product is selected to the time it is delivered. was.

SUMMARY OF THE INVENTION An object of the present invention is to shorten the time required for dispensing products, and also to reduce as much as possible the time during which noise is generated until the products are dispensed.
